2020 Hazelnut Export Record Holders Award Ceremony held


13.08.2021 / Trabzon



The Union of Chambers and Commodity Exchanges of Turkey (TOBB) President M. Rifat Hisarcıklıoğlu attended the 2020 Hazelnut Export Record Holders Award Ceremony held within the scope of World Hazelnut Week.​

“There are two treasures here worth gold: hazelnuts and tourism,” Hisarciklıoğlu said, “‎If we appreciate it, it will make us and future generations rich.‎ But we need to focus not only on quantity, but on quality. Just like tea, Hazelnut is a strategic product for both our people in the region and our country. Without imported input, we make $2-3 billion every year, perhaps our most domestic and national asset. It keeps our people here and protects the soil from destruction and erosion with its roots. In other words, hazelnuts are not just nuts.”

Emphasizing that they have to take care of hazelnuts and hazelnut gardens, Hisarcıklıoğlu said, “We have to dry it well, pack it up correctly and bring it to market in a quality way. By switching to machine farming, we need to reduce the cost and increase production. We must renovate the aging gardens, our trees that have fallen from yield, with the support of the state. As we increase the yield, our harvest and our earnings will be much more abundant.”

In this way, Hisarcıklıoğlu said, export revenue can double to 4-5 billion.

Trabzon Commodity Exchange has implemented various projects to increase the yield in hazelnuts, established sample gardens, distributed seedlings to the producer, implementing the Project to Increase Yield and Quality in Hazelnut, implemented an innovation such as Hazelnut Bread to add this product to the most consumed bread and brought all the stakeholders of the sector together here on the occasion of World Hazelnut Week.

Hisarcıklıoğlu stated that they have to add value to the hazelnut, and that they have generated $2 billion in revenue, but when processed into chocolate abroad, it reaches $10 billion. Hisarcıklıoğlu stressed that it is very important to produce better quality hazelnuts and to convert and sell hazelnuts into products in order to export more.
